....was a .... ....bear! I was driving home from work last week, and saw a car pulled off the side of the road with people standing next to it. As I slowed to see what was going on, I realized they were watching this very large bruin about 100 yards away. As you can see from this last picture, he was watching them, too.
I wish my little cameras' zoom could have been better, but it was cool enough to finally have photographic evidence of the bears I've seen up here. For some reason, every single year since moving to Wisconsin I've been lucky enough to spot a bear. Usually they are just dashing across the road, one time I had to slam on the brakes to avoid a collision. (Although I did have a more personal experience with a bear I never actually saw.) It seems that the big ones like this are more casual, just sauntering along like they own the place. (As far as I'm concerned he does.) Submitted to Friday Ark.
